Cable fault location with the BAUR IRG 4000. The IRG 4000 time domain reflectometer is integrated in BAUR cable fault location systems and is used in combination with the system software for locating cable faults in single and three-phase cable systems. Thanks to the novel operational concept, cable faults can be located more rapidly and easily with IRG 4000. The high-performance industrial PC and improved measurement parameters allow for a precise cable fault location in all cable types. The well-proven and continuously enhanced methods are available for the cable fault location as well as the newly developed Conditioning SIM/MIM** method which makes it even more effective and quick to locate wet cable faults that are difficult to detect. The SIM/MIM technology with 20 reflection measurements per HV pulse allows for selecting the best reflection image for a very precise determination of the fault distance.* Easy operation thanks to intuitive operational concept*Maximum precision with high resolution and sampling rate*Precise fault location methods for every type of fault

Time Domain Reflectometer / TDR
-
For testing cables and interconnects, we offer the ideal tool: A time domain reflectometer (TDR). Time domain reflectometry/transmission can be used to test network return loss (S11), propagation loss (S21), and crosstalk.Moreover, it can provide the impedance profile of an electrical channel. MultiLane supplies semi-automated solutions for the testing of direct-attach cables and TIAs.

Short Range Straightness Optics
10774A
-
The Keysight 10774A Short Range Straighness Optics combines a straightness interferometer and reflector to make measurements over a range of travel up to 3 m (10 ft). The optics form a highly-accurate optical straightedge that can measure the straightness of travel of machine-tool and measuring-machine coordinate motions with a resolution of 0.04 micrometer (1 uin).

Product
Transition Time Converter, 250ps
15432B
-
The new design of these transition time converters ensures very low signal reflection far beyond the 3 dB point, unlike conventional converters. Reducing the signal transition-times also increases the overall pulse-performance for overshoot/reflection sensitive applications. The converters are fitted with SMA connectors, one male, one female. These converters have been designed to convert the fixed transition-times of the Keysight 8133A 3 GHz timing generator (<100 ps transitions) to slower, fixed transition-times (150 ps, 250 ps, 500 ps, 1 ns, 2 ns) hence reducing the signal bandwidth. All transition-times are from 10% to 90% of amplitude.

The 40-850-414 4-channel multiplexer is part of Pickering's range of PXI Fiber Optic MEMS Switching modules. They are available in many high density formats with a choice of different connector styles to suit most applications: FC/APC (for optimal performance), FC/PC and SC/PC for general applications and LC and MU for high density applications. Fiber optic multiplexers create a signal path by redirecting the optical signal into a selected output fiber. This is achieved using Micro-Mechanical Mirrors driven by a highly precise mechanism and activated via an electrical control signal.
